Russians have been informed that people taking the vaccine should abstain from alcohol. Netizens, as usual, have memes ready.
Russia achieved a feat by becoming the first country in the world to launch a vaccine against the deadly coronavirus. The vaccine, 'Sputnik V', came as hope for the country which has the fourth-highest number of COVID-19 cases in the world. As per Russian health authorities, 10,000 people have taken the vaccine until now.
However, things got ugly when Tatiana Golikova, Russian Deputy Prime Minister, said to TASS News Agency that people will have to abstain from alcohol for 42 days after taking the vaccine. (Fun fact: As per the World Health Organisation, Russia is the fourth-largest consumer of alcohol in the world. The average Russian drinks 15.1 litres of alcohol annually.) There have also been different sources giving different information about the issue. Some sources say that one should not drink alcohol for two days before taking the vaccine whereas others say that you should not drink alcohol after 6 days of taking the vaccine. These news reports have enraged the Russians while citizens from other countries are finding this situation both hilarious and pathetic.
